mysql - 如何用MySQL存储3位小数

标签 mysql double decimal-point

我的数据库表中有一个字段,类型为:double

如何在其中存储这样的值:0,001

我已经试过了,但它被截断为 0,00

最佳答案

您可以将小数位数设置为表定义的一部分:colname double(4,3) 允许小数点前一位数字和小数点后三位数字。

关于mysql - 如何用MySQL存储3位小数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16666536/

相关文章:

从数据库中的十六进制值创建 PHP 图像

php - 使用数组获取提交表单操作

php - mysql 将关联提取到列中

mysql - 使用mysql获取错误: access denied for Node. js

android - 改变 double 的格式,如 ***.***,**

java - 如何使用 BigDecimal 显示始终有 2 个小数点的数字?

c++ - 在 C++ 中缩放 double 时的精度差异

java - parseFloat() 与 parseDouble()

python - 在 Pandas 中如何反转十进制表示法?

python - 我收到 ValueError : could not convert string to float: '8,900'